What do co-transporters do?

A

Bind to 2 molecules at a time and concentration gradient of one of the molecules is used to move the other molecule against its own concentration gradient

What are the three factors affecting the rate of active transport?

A

Speed of individual carrier proteins, number of carrier proteins present, rate of respiration in cell and availability of ATP

What is the process of co-transport?

A
  1. Sodium ions actively transported out of ileum epithelial cells into blood by sodium-potassium pump which creates a concentration gradient as there’s a higher concentration of sodium ions in lumen of ileum than inside cell
  2. Causes sodium ions to diffuse from lumen of ileum into epithelial cell down concentration gradient via the sodium-glucose co-transporter proteins
  3. Co-transporter carries glucose into cell with sodium so concentration of glucose inside cell increases
  4. Glucose diffuses out of cell into blood down concentration gradient through protein channel by facilitated diffusion
